Oilskin

//ˈɔɪl.skɪn// noun

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    Cloth made from cotton and treated with oil and pigment to make it waterproof. countable, uncountable
  2. 2
    a macintosh made from cotton fabric treated with oil and pigment to make it waterproof wordnet
  3. 3
    A raincoat made from cotton fabric treated with oil and pigment to make it waterproof. countable, uncountable

    "I noticed Larry to-day had on two vests, two coats, and an overcoat with his oilskin outside of that."

  4. 4
    Foul-weather gear worn by sailors, whether of natural or synthetic materials. broadly, countable, uncountable

Etymology

From oil + skin.
